Abstract

BACKGROUND

Information regarding left ventricular (LV) volume and left ventricular ejection fraction (LVEF) has major diagnostic and prognostic value when assessing patients after ST-elevation myocardial infarction (STEMI). We aimed to investigate the agreement between measurement of LV volumes and LVEF by three-dimensional echocardiography (3DE), single-photon emission computed tomography (SPECT) and cardiac magnetic resonance (CMR) imaging in patients in a stable phase after STEMI.

METHODS

Fifteen patients underwent examinations by 3DE, SPECT and CMR three months after STEMI.

RESULTS

There was a significant bias in end-diastolic volume (EDV) measured by 3DE (-64 mL, p < 0.001) and SPECT (-55 mL, p < 0.001) compared with that measured by CMR. This was also the case for end-systolic volume (ESV) measured by 3DE (-36 mL, p < 0.001) and SPECT (-28 mL, p < 0.001). No significant differences were found between 3DE and SPECT for EDV or ESV. However, LVEF did not differ between the three methods. The agreement between all three methods was moderate (intra-class correlation coefficient [ICC] = 0.44) for LV volume and good for LVEF (ICC = 0.72).

CONCLUSIONS

LV volumes assessed by 3DE did not differ from SPECT, and despite larger LV volumes by CMR, measurements of LVEF showed good agreement between all three methods.

摘要

背景

在评估ST段抬高型心肌梗死(STEMI)患者时,有关左心室(LV)容积和左心室射血分数(LVEF)的信息具有重要的诊断和预后价值。我们旨在研究STEMI后稳定期患者通过三维超声心动图(3DE)、单光子发射计算机断层扫描(SPECT)和心脏磁共振(CMR)成像测量LV容积和LVEF之间的一致性。

方法

15例患者在STEMI后3个月接受了3DE、SPECT和CMR检查。

结果

与CMR测量值相比,3DE测量的舒张末期容积(EDV)(-64 mL,p<0.001)和SPECT测量的舒张末期容积(-55 mL,p<0.001)存在显著偏差。3DE测量的收缩末期容积(ESV)(-36 mL,p<0.001)和SPECT测量的收缩末期容积(-28 mL,p<0.001)也是如此。3DE和SPECT在EDV或ESV方面未发现显著差异。然而,三种方法之间的LVEF没有差异。三种方法之间对于LV容积的一致性为中等(组内相关系数[ICC]=0.44),对于LVEF的一致性良好(ICC=0.72)。

结论

3DE评估的LV容积与SPECT没有差异,尽管CMR测量的LV容积更大,但三种方法在LVEF测量方面显示出良好的一致性。
